[sisyphus] 2.4.20-alt9 reiserfs locks

Andrei Bulava =?iso-8859-1?q?raven98_=CE=C1_ukr=2Enet?=
Пн Авг 18 19:56:23 MSD 2003


On Mon, 18 Aug 2003, Grigory Batalov wrote:

> On Mon, 18 Aug 2003 08:17:30 +0400
> Grigory Batalov <grisxa на mail.ru> wrote:
>

<skip>

> А вот при доступе в INBOX
>  запускается imapd и ждёт разрешения блокировки (?)
> /var/mail/bga
>  от procmail.

Аналогичная проблема c 2.4.20-alt9-up: /var на reiserfs, imapd у
пользователя засыпает в ожидании разрешения блокировки от
procmail.

Но! Фишка в том, что проблема (race condition?) возникает ещё до
попытки забрать почту по imap, а точнее -

# fuser -v /var/spool/mail/jinxed-user

показывает два процесса procmail, каждый из которых после
таймаута пишет в /var/log/maillog:

temporary failure. Command output: procmail: Terminating
prematurely whilst waiting for a kernel-lock

А проблема с imapd - всего лишь самое очевидное последствие того,
что два procmail'a не отпускают /var/spool/mail/jinxed-user.

На 2.4.20-alt7-up & 2.4.20-alt8-up описанной выше проблемы не
возникало, правда 2.4.20-alt8-up работало слишком мало (5,5
суток), но 2.4.20-alt7-up - с 31 мая до выхода 2.4.20-alt8-up.

На 2.4.20-alt9-up ситуация повторялась дважды за последние 5
суток. В первый раз хватило fuser -k /var/spool/mail/jinxed-user;
во второй - пришлось делать reboot :-/ После третьего раза
придётся откатываться на 2.4.20-alt7-up, хотя лично меня такой
откат стремает...

P.S. Получил первое наглядное доказательство небезосновательности
предубеждённости людей против reiserfs - как всегда не вовремя
;-(((

>
>

//AB1002-UANIC



Подробная информация о списке рассылки Sisyphus